Merge git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/davem/net
authorDavid S. Miller <davem@davemloft.net>
Mon, 25 Jun 2012 22:50:32 +0000 (15:50 -0700)
committerDavid S. Miller <davem@davemloft.net>
Mon, 25 Jun 2012 22:50:32 +0000 (15:50 -0700)
Conflicts:
drivers/net/usb/qmi_wwan.c
net/batman-adv/translation-table.c
net/ipv6/route.c

qmi_wwan.c resolution provided by Bjørn Mork.

batman-adv conflict is dealing merely with the changes
of global function names to have a proper subsystem
prefix.

ipv6's route.c conflict is merely two side-by-side additions
of network namespace methods.
